I have an Odroid XU4, which I intend to use as server, which is running 24/7. The operating system is an Ubuntu 14.04 LTS server and lives on an SD card. I'd like to use a HDD for data storage purposes, so I bought 1TB Western Digital blue codename WD10EZEX and a Captiva rack, which has an asmedia ASM1053 chip in it.

My problem is when I power on the external HDD (with its power button), then it does not spin, but after plugging into the USB3 port of the Odroid, it spins up and seems to spin infinitely, or at least does not spin down after 20 minutes. I'd like the HDD to spin up only if I need files from it, so most of the time it is idle, and I don't like the idea that an idle HDD consumes the same amount of power as a HDD which is in usage. Is there anything I can do to fix this?

According to other forums: http://forum.hddguru.com/viewtopic.php?f=1&t=29531&start=20&mobile=mobile WD HDD-s are special, which are not necessarily affected by hdparm. I assume by USB racks the idle spindown time depends on the rack and the operating system as well, but I am not certain of that. I'd like to know more about the topic, because I am not sure which hardware or software component I need to configure to solve this problem.

Actually I found out, that this inifinite spin behavior is present only if the server does not run or the USB cable is unplugged. Otherwise the HDD spins down after 10 minutes. So I assume that Ubuntu controls this process. Since the server will run 24/7 I think I won't do anything about this.
